Q: My build broke after the move to the Hermetica toolchain — now what?
A: Happens to everyone, honestly. The old Pinebox scripts pulled deps from the network; Hermetica won't. Vendor everything, then re-run the seal step. If the cache vault is locked, unlock it with the recovery passphrase listed below.

unlock words, hahaf-fajeg: quenmir-belius

## Building Access — Spares Room (Hullbrook Annex)

Contractors: the spare hardware room is down the east corridor on the ground floor, third door on the left. Sign in at the front desk first and grab a visitor lanyard. Anything you take out, jot it in the blue logbook — yes, even the little stuff. The door self-locks, so don't wedge it. To get in, punch in the code below.

staff pass of hagug-taguf = bdg-HJ-9

## Authentication

The orphaned-resource sweeper in Quellport authenticates against the Driftgate control plane before deleting any dangling volumes. Maintainers should note that sweeps run with elevated scope, so treat this credential with the same care as production database access. The key currently in use is shown below.

API key for bageg-kajef: vxb2-ss

## FD Leak Hunt — Quillbarn Gateway

If the gateway starts refusing connections, it's probably leaking descriptors again. Check the open-handle count first; anything north of the soft limit means the reaper thread died. Restart buys you a few hours, but grab a handle dump before you do.

The reaper runs with the configuration values listed below.

service settings:
[pelius]
port = 7000
region = north-2
host = pelius.tolvaqhq.internal
team = casax
timeout_ms = 2000
retries = 1

Handover — flaky DNS on the Marrowgate edge fleet

Welcome aboard. The intermittent DNS failures on Marrowgate's edge nodes trace back to the secondary resolver in the Pellworth rack timing out under load; I've documented the tcpdump captures in the runbook. If you need to roll the resolver config, the change bundle is sealed in the Ashfell ops vault — do not edit live files directly, it caused last month's outage. The vault's unseal step asks for a recovery passphrase, which follows.

vault phrase of yaguf-hahaf = druath-holix